2. Three series loads are drawing 20A ms current through a 60Hz source. Load 1 is an 400W, 0.8 lagging induction motor. Load 2 is a 500VA, 0.6 lagging power factor and load 3 is a 2 ohm incandescent bulb. a) What is the total VA of the combined load? b) What is the overall PF of the combined load? c) What RMS voltage is the combined load operating?
